Psalms 140:9

KJV1611 – Modern English

As for the head of those who surround me, let the mischief of their own lips cover them.

Referenced Verses

  • Ps 7:16 : 16 His mischief shall return upon his own head, and his violent dealing shall come down upon his own crown.
  • Prov 18:7 : 7 A fool's mouth is his destruction, and his lips are the snare of his soul.
  • Prov 12:13 : 13 The wicked is ensnared by the transgression of his lips, but the just will come out of trouble.
  • Matt 27:25 : 25 Then answered all the people, and said, His blood be on us and on our children.
  • Esth 5:14 : 14 Then Zeresh, his wife, and all his friends said to him, Let a gallows be made fifty cubits high, and tomorrow speak to the king that Mordecai may be hanged on it. Then go in merrily with the king to the banquet. And this pleased Haman, and he had the gallows made.
  • Esth 7:10 : 10 So they hanged Haman on the gallows that he had prepared for Mordecai. Then the king's anger subsided.
  • Ps 64:8 : 8 So they shall make their own tongue to fall upon themselves; all who see them shall flee away.
  • Ps 94:23 : 23 And he shall bring upon them their own iniquity, and shall cut them off in their own wickedness; yes, the LORD our God shall cut them off.
  • Prov 10:6 : 6 Blessings are upon the head of the just, but violence covers the mouth of the wicked.
  • Prov 10:11 : 11 The mouth of a righteous man is a well of life, but violence covers the mouth of the wicked.
